ORDER

This Civil Revision Petition has been filed to set aside the order in unnumbered E.P.No. ... RCOP.No.2 of 2016, dated 16.03.2018, on the file of the Rent Controller Principal District Munsif, Aruppukottai.

2. Based on the decree passed in RCOP.No.2 of 2016, dated 06.02.2018, the petitioner has filed an Execution Petition for executing the decree. But, the learned Rent Controller-CumPrincipal District Munsif, Aruppukottai, has returned the papers by saying that the Tamil Nadu Regulations of Rights and Responsibilities of Landlords and Tenants Act, 2017, has come into force and hence, this Court has no jurisdiction to entertain this petition and therefore, the petition is to be filed before the appropriate forum, as per the new "Act". Against the said order, the petitioner has filed the present Civil Revision Petition.

3. Heard the learned counsel appearing for the petitioner.

4. Admittedly, the learned Rent Controller-Cum-Principal District Munsif, Aruppukottai has passed an order in RCOP.No. 2 of 2016, dated 16.03.2018. Since the original decree was passed in RCOP, further proceedings in the Execution Petition is a continuous proceedings and therefore, the learned Judge should not return the papers by saying that the said "Act" has come into force. https://hcservices.ecourts.gov.in/hcservices/

5. It is made clear that the Court below viz., the learned Rent Controller-Cum-Principal District Munsif, Aruppukottai, must be

looked into the said "Act" and if the "Act" came into force, the petitioner may approach the said Rent Controller only and not before the Regular Court. The learned Rent Controller-Cum-Principal District Munsif, Aruppukottai, is directed to number the Execution Petition and proceed with the same in accordance with law.

6. With the above direction, this Civil Revision Petition is disposed of. No costs.
